Abstract

An apparatus and method for adjusting the dome setting force of a can bottom former. The apparatus generally includes an outer end plate, an inner end plate movably mounted near the outer end plate. The apparatus also includes a dome-setting spring positioned between the inner end plate and a movable housing, and an adjustment screw threaded into the outer end plate such that the turning the adjustment screw exerts a displacing force on the inner end plate toward the movable housing, which in turn increases the force exerted by the dome-setting spring during can forming.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
         1 . A device for adjusting a dome setting force of a can bottom former, comprising:
 an outer end plate;   an inner end plate movably mounted proximate the outer end plate;   a dome-setting spring positioned between the inner end plate and a movable housing; and   an adjustment screw threaded into the outer end plate such that the adjustment screw exerts a displacing force on the inner end plate toward the movable housing.   
     
     
         2 . The device of  claim 1 , further comprising a force sensor positioned between the outer end plate and the inner end plate, such that the adjustment screw exerts force on the inner end plate though the force sensor. 
     
     
         3 . The device of  claim 2 , wherein the adjustment screw comprises a ball bearing on an actuation end, the ball bearing contacting a side of the force sensor opposite the inner end plate. 
     
     
         4 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ein the adjustment screw comprises a spherical contact surface on an actuation end proximate the inner end plate. 
     
     
         5 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ein the displacing force compresses the dome-setting spring. 
     
     
         6 . The device of  claim 1 , further comprising a spring cover plate positioned between the movable housing and the dome-setting spring. 
     
     
         7 . The device of  claim 6 , wherein the displacing force compresses the dome-setting spring between the inner end plate and the spring cover plate. 
     
     
         8 . A device for adjusting a dome setting force of a can bottom former, comprising:
 an outer end plate;   an inner end plate movably mounted proximate the outer end plate;   a dome-setting spring positioned between the inner end plate and a movable housing; and   an adjustment means for exerting a displacing force on the inner end plate toward the movable housing.   
     
     
         9 . The device of  claim 8 , further comprising a force sensor positioned between the outer end plate and the inner end plate, such that the adjustment means exerts a force on the inner end plate though the force sensor. 
     
     
         10 . The device of  claim 9 , wherein the adjustment means comprises a ball bearing on an actuation end, the ball bearing contacting a side of the force sensor opposite the inner end plate. 
     
     
         11 . The device of  claim 8 , wherein the adjustment means comprises a spherical contact surface on an actuation end proximate the inner end plate. 
     
     
         12 . The device of  claim 8 , wherein the displacing force compresses the dome-setting spring. 
     
     
         13 . The device of  claim 8 , further comprising a spring cover plate positioned between the movable housing and the dome-setting spring. 
     
     
         14 . The device of  claim 13 , wherein the displacing force compresses the dome-setting spring between the inner end plate and the spring cover plate. 
     
     
         15 . A method of adjusting dome-setting force of a dome-setting spring in a bottom former, comprising:
 initially adjusting a spring force adjustment screw to reduce the dome-setting force on the dome-setting spring to a low level;   increasing the dome-setting force by adjusting the spring force adjustment screw;   reading the dome-setting force; and   verifying that the dome-setting force is at a desired level.   
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ein initially adjusting the spring force adjustment screw to reduce the dome-setting force is done before the bottom former is installed into a body maker.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ein the steps of increasing the force and subsequently reading the force are repeated until the dome-setting force is at a desired level.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ein the spring force setting screw is adjusted manually.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ein the spring force setting screw is adjusted by a rotary actuator.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ein reading the dome-setting force comprises reading a signal from a force sensor positioned between the spring force setting screw and the dome-setting spring.
